Comedian Ivo Graham is set to debut a fresh stand-up routine and a new theatre show at the Edinburgh Festival Fringe, a significant event in the arts calendar. In a recent interview with Ashley Davies, Graham reflected on his childhood experiences in Scotland, particularly his family trips to the festival, which began in 1999. He humorously noted that his early report on the trip earned him a commendation from his headmaster, highlighting his long-standing connection to the event. Graham's journey in comedy has seen its ups and downs, including a challenging performance in Falkirk in 2019, shortly after a difficult breakup. He recounted the experience of performing in front of a small audience, with five of the attendees being friends of his parents. Despite the intimate setting, he appreciated the support from his family, who reached out to their contacts to fill the seats. As he prepares for this year's festival, Graham's enthusiasm for performing in Edinburgh remains palpable. He aims to bring a new perspective to his comedy, drawing from personal experiences and the unique atmosphere of the Fringe. The festival, known for its diverse range of performances, provides a platform for Graham to showcase his growth as a comedian and connect with audiences in a city that holds special memories for him.
